Dog Star Rescue is dedicated to saving stray, abandoned, shelter, and owner-surrendered dogs of all breeds and ages by placing them into qualified, caring, lifelong homes. We strive to be a guiding light for these animals, ensuring they find the safe passage they deserve to a new life with a loving family.
Based in the Hartford, CT area, we are a 100% volunteer-run, non-profit organization that has successfully placed over 8,000 dogs into forever homes over the last decade. The name Dog Star comes from Sirius, the brightest star in the Canis Major constellation, symbolizing our commitment to lead our dogs toward a brighter future. We take in local surrenders and work closely with partner shelters across the South to save loyal, loving dogs who have lost their way.
We operate as a foster-based rescue, which allows us to provide essential medical, behavioral, and emotional care in a home environment before a dog is adopted. Our team of 300 dedicated volunteers works tirelessly to guide every dog through this transition. By relying on our extensive foster network, we are able to manage our resources effectively and ensure each dog receives the individual attention they need to thrive.
